Preventing GUIRunOnce to run after Sysprep

Featured Replies

Hi everyone,

I am new here (Hello). Just start using the guide to create unattended installation disk. Anyway I have this little question.

I use the GUIRunOnce option to install Hotfixes. Then when I Sysprep the machine for final rollout, I found that the batch file will run again after the machine is restart. That is any batch files definited in the GUIRunOnce section will be activated again after every Sysprep.

I was wondering if there is any way of preventing that from helping please?

Thanks,

Edmond.
